FIELD OF THE INVENTION

The present invention relates to a table top model hot plate or warming plate appliance comprising a vitreous ceramic top mounted on a body, including peripheral side walls and enclosing one or more heating elements underneath the vitreous ceramic top, the side walls of the appliance being upright, and terminating in formations, supporting and positioning edges of said vitreous ceramic top which has substantially circular to oval outlines.


B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

Swiss patent specification CH 654646 A5 discloses a hot plate having ovaloid or ellipsoidal outlines in plan view European patent application 0223966 A1 discloses a vitreous ceramic hot plate having circular outlines which according to the description, may also be ovaloid. In both cases the control means such as switches, temperature regulating apparatus and the like project from the side of the appliance without in any way having been integrated functionally, or design wise into the overall design and construction of the body of the appliance. They create the impression of having been added on by sheer necessity virtually as an afterthought and no attempt has been made to create a cavity for accommodating these control means in a manner which is both functionally integrated into the overall design of the housing as well as providing an aesthetically pleasing overall design concept.
Accordingly, there exists a need for appliances of the type set out above which overcome these criticisms and which provide accommodation for the control apparatus for such hot or heating plates, satisfactorily functionally separated from the radiating heating elements and yet neatly stowed away within the outlines of the body of the appliance.


S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ION

In accordance with the invention, there is provided a table top model hot plate or warming plate appliance of the type aforesaid wherein the side walls of the appliance have circular to oval outlines in plan view, substantially following vitreous ceramic top except for a hollow protrusion forming a substantially planar control panel surface which on one side merges substantially tangentially with the circular to oval outlines of the said side walls and on the other side terminates in a corner-forming wall, returning to meet the side walls having circular to oval outlines, the hollow protrusion forming a box-like cavity accommodating control apparatus for the heating elements and the control panel carrying one or more operating and/or control buttons, touch pads, knobs and/or dials and optionally one or more pilot lights.
In a preferred embodiment the corner forming wall is at a right angle to the control panel. Preferably the corner-forming wall meets the circular to oval outlines in non-tangential relationship.
In a particularly preferred embodiment the plan view outlines of the side walls are defined at one end by a hemicircle, its two hemicircle ends merging tangentially with two parallel straight lines one of which in turn merges tangentially with the first end of a further circle segment, whereas the other continues rectilinearly to form the control panel, terminating at its far end in said corner forming wall which latter meets the second end of said further circle segment. More particularly the outside of the corner-forming wall meets the outside of the further circle segment at an obtuse angle.
Preferably the heating elements comprise a first element having circular outlines and a second element having moon crescent-shaped outlines adjoining the first element.
